Position Summary

As a Workday Business Analyst, you will play a vital role in developing and enhancing Workday solutions to help stakeholders and colleagues achieve their business goals. This individual will work as part of the HR Digital, Data, and Optimization team and will be involved in a range of exciting and innovative HR transformational projects. You will lead at least two or more of Workday’s modules, with a specified designated module as primary, and one other Workday module.

Responsibilities:

  • Collaborate with stakeholders across HR, Finance, and IT to understand business needs and translate them into system requirements and solutions.
  • Lead design sessions to improve Workday solutions and deliver forward-looking product features/enhancements for better employee experiences.
  • Co-Lead management of various WD business processes, i.e., performance review process, talent acquisition, annual comp review cycles, job architecture enhancements, Skill Cloud maintenance, Career Hub, semi-annual upgrades, etc.
  • Analyze existing HR processes, identify gaps, and recommend process improvements, new tools, and/or new behaviors that drive increased efficiency and value.
  • Gather and analyze business requirements to design and implement Workday solutions.
  • Develop and maintain documentation, including BRDs, FRDs, process flows and system configuration decisions, adhering to internal governance standards.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ams including Digital Technology and HR Optimization to ensure seamless interoperability of Workday product deliveries and application integrations.
  • Develop WD product configuration requirements based on best practices; drive unit testing with IT and UAT testing business leads.
  • Create/Manage the automated testing strategy collaboratively with the Digital Technology QA testing team.
  • Partner with User Enablement/HR Communications to develop/update training materials, other delivery tools, and conduct training sessions/workshops.
  • Drive the adoption of digital workflows and self-service HR capability that streamline employee and manager transactions.
  • Conduct impact analysis and obtain alignment from all stakeholders.
  • Work with dedicated cross-functional teams, build relationships internally and prioritize collaboration effectively.
  • Champion continuous improvement by collecting feedback from end-users and refining solutions to enhance usability.
  • Ensure all HR technology solutions meet organizational policies and legal regulations regarding data security and privacy.

Qualifications

  • Demonstrated ability supporting enterprise HR applications with a minimum of 5 years of experience with Workday.
  • Strong experience in Workday Core HCM, Benefits, Compensation, Recruiting, Performance, Talent, Learning, Payroll, Time & Absence, and/or Security modules.
  • Ability to understand business requirements and follow up by discovering, suggesting, and implementing technical solutions.
  • Exceptional verbal and written communication skills.
  • Ability to present technical information for a non-technical audience, this includes developing process documentation, business and use cases and product stories to align with business objectives.
  • Skilled in developing end-to-end process maps, conducting gap analyses, and recommending strategic solutions that drive efficiency. This includes having a track record of driving process improvements and innovation.
  • Proficiency in Workday Report Writer is a plus.
  • Knowledge of project management methodologies (e.g., Agile) and experience using project management software (e.g., Jira, ServiceNow).
  • Knowledgeable of product management components, i.e., Product Lifecycle Management, Stakeholder Engagement and Communication, Backlog Management and Prioritization, Technology Market Research, Business Strategy Alignment, Technical Literacy (especially in software development environments)
  • Strong problem solving, critical and analytical thinking skills, attention to detail, and the ability to prioritize work deliverables.
  • Proven ability to gather, document, and translate complex functional and technical requirements into actionable solutions.
